Yeah I'm just cutting down 8x10 sheets to 4x6. I can get three of them from an 8x10 with minimal waste; just test strip material :D If Ilford offered their postcard paper again I'd buy it in a heartbeat.

You can buy Ilford Portfolio rc in 4x6 as a special order item - that's all their postcard paper is. Pretty much everyone puts printed stickers on the back so it's not like anyone needs the blank address lines or the little rectangle for where you put the stamp.

Correction Kodak dbl wt Kodabromide fiber base post card paper was nominally 3 1/2 × 5 7/16 inches. Still easy to split up 11x14 into 8 equal cards.

Cards go out tomorrow, received one so far, thanks Mr. Fohl, very nice. I do want to leave a note to those who may try to print the "postcard" format on the back of the Ilford Porfolio 4x6 RC paper. Make sure you set to black ink only, and print it thin. Default print mode, at least on my printer, resulted in some extra "soaking", but the letters were still readable. Once I switched about mid way through, they came out crisp and nice.
